The A851 road is one of the principal roads of the Isle of Skye in the Inner Hebrides off the west coast of mainland Scotland.
It connects the ferry port of Armadale on the south of the island with the A87 road for Portree and the Scottish mainland.{{Cite web|title = View: Sheet 34, South Skye and Arisaig – Ordnance Survey One-inch to the mile maps of Great Britain, Seventh Series, 1952-1961|url = http://maps.nls.uk/view/91549117|website = National Library of Scotland|access-date = 2016-01-23|last = Ordnance Survey|publisher = National Library of Scotland}}{{Cite web|title = View: Sheet 25, Portree – Ordnance Survey One-inch to the mile maps of Great Britain, Seventh Series, 1952-1961|url = http://maps.nls.uk/view/91549090|website = National Library of Scotland|access-date = 2016-01-23|last = Ordnance Survey|publisher = National Library of Scotland}} It is just under 15 miles in length.
